Moody's rates Banco de Credito bonds A2
Moody's Investors Service said it assigned an A2 foreign-currency senior unsecured rating to Banco de Credito e Inversiones' $500 million of 2 7/8% fixed-rate senior unsecured bonds due Oct. 14, 2031.
“Bci's A2 senior unsecured debt rating reflects the bank's solid asset risk fundamentals, which are supported by a conservative risk management culture, that helps to mitigate the high exposure to the commercial real estate segment in South Florida. As of August 2021, Bci's nonperforming loans declined to 1% of gross loans, from 1.2% as of December 2020, partly helped by the public support measures extended to individuals and companies hit by the pandemic in Chile and the U.S.,” Moody’s said in a press release.
The outlook is positive.
